Reddish yellow orange Copal bead necklace features an early 19th Century French-made steel shoe buckle. The vivid color copal beads range in size between 10 millimeters to 12 mm. There are seventy vintage near-round beads. The buckle has four different shaped steel nail heads which were riveted on a steel frame creating a stylized floral pattern. It is 2 inches wide x 1.5 inches long x 6 mm thick. To keep the integrity of the antique shoe buckle in original condition, I used a Native American bead working stitch called the Edging stitch on black leather to provide a sturdy structural base for the necklace. The 10/0 size Japanese Delica Miyuki seed glass beads are a metallic hematite in color. To complete the design, a vintage two strand clasp, stamped "975" is embellished with an intaglio of the profile of a helmeted soldier. The necklace is 18 inches long at the first strand with the second strand closely draping below it. The necklace is a comfortable weight and presents you with a smooth sensation around your neck from the very old copal beads and the velvet lined focal point back.
